Exercises in r programming software

Currently, the core group controls the source code for r and is solely able to check in changes to the main r source tree. R programming exercises and solutions pdf exercours. Introduction to r exercise 3 this sheet is primarily concerned with vectors and arithmetic. Uexamples that extend or challenge, set of exercises are. Learn r programming with online r programming courses edx. The r programming syntax is extremely easy to learn, even for users with no previous programming experience. Below is a list of highquality sites for programming exercises. Youll find r coding experience either required or recommended in job postings for data scientists, machine learning engineers, big data engineers, it specialists, database developers and much more. Make sure you try the exercises, and understand the code involved in each one.

These exercises help us test our understanding on the subject and more importantly makes us learn. R tutorial for beginners learn r programming from scratch. In this and the coming parts, i have covered the essential core. As in exercise 1, use the r commander to input each of these, then using. If you enjoy our exercises, please share this page with your friends. This exercise has been written so that you should test every command, and see what they do yourself.

In this course learn programming in r and r studio. Basics of r exercises read the instructions closely. The exercises here accompany the lecture an introduction to programming in r. R was created by ross ihaka and robert gentleman at. Based on what she does well or has a challenge with you can modify the direction that you have things go and what additional questions you ask. R programming basic exercises, practice, solution w3resource.

R programming skills are listed as a job requirement on thousands of jobs in the fields of statistics and data analysis. New minor releases of the rexams package to cran with many enhancements including tinytex support and extended control over the random variation in dynamic exercises through fixed parameters or custom random seeds. Dec 10, 2015 the comprehensive programming in r course 25 hours of video r programming for simulation and monte carlo methods 12 hours of video programming statistical applications in r 12 hours of video r programming az. This is the first part of multipart video lessons aimed to give handson learning experience throughout the course. For example, harvards data science professional certificate program consists of 8 courses, many featuring r language.

Read why exercise and celebrating our 100th exercise set to better understand our philosophy. This introduction to r is derived from an original set of notes describing the s and splus environments written in 19902 by bill venables and david m. R for data science with real exercises udemy this program has been attended by close to 50,000 students and enjoys high ratings from most users. The comprehensive programming in r course 25 hours of video r programming for simulation and monte carlo methods 12 hours of video programming statistical. The interest in the freely available statistical programming language and software environment rr core team, 2019 is soaring. Go to your preferred site with resources on r, either within your university.

It compiles and runs on a wide variety of unix platforms. Once the basic r programming control structures are understood, users can use the r language as a powerful environment to perform complex custom analyses of almost any type of data. In 1996, a public mailing list was created the rhelp and rdevel lists and in 1997 the r core group was formed, containing some people associated with s and splus. The r programming training provides a nice overview of the r programming language and i believe that it is a nice introduction for beginners that want to get involved with statistics and. A tour of statistical software design by norman matloff article pdf available in chance 252. In this repository is also available the code used to create the r shiny markdown dashboard on my personal website.

In the past, i have shared some machine learning courses on python and today i am going to share some of the free courses to learn r programming language as well as data science and. If you enjoy our free exercises, wed like to ask you a small favor. R is a free software environment for statistical computing and graphics. Some exercises are marked with an asterisk, which means.

How to learn r as a programming language stack overflow. These include di erent fonts for urls, r commands, dataset names and di erent typesetting for longer sequences of r. R is an interpreted, open source programming language with powerful data. We have made a number of small changes to reflect differences between the r and s programs, and expanded some of the material. Find an r course quickly using our r course finder directory. Uexamples that extend or challenge, set of exercises are intended for those who want to explore more widely or to be challenged. Where can i get practise exercises for r programming for beginners.

R programming course training 15 courses bundle, online. Data analytics, data science, statistical analysis, packages, functions, ggplot2. Rprogramming tutorial exercises for data analysis and machine learning. Write a r program to take input from the user name and age and display the values. A complete r tutorial series for beginners and advanced learners. Some problems will be presented without full motivation or information made available to you. Lines starting with contain r codes, and they should be written without the sign. For an even better experience, we recommend our start here to learn r books. Learn r programming with plethora of code examples and use cases. A collection of episodes with videos, codes, and exercises for learning the basics of the r programming language through examples. Here you have the opportunity to practice the r programming language. At this site are directions for obtaining the software, accompanying packages and other sources of documentation. Go to your preferred site with resources on r, either within your university, the r community, or at work, and kindly ask the webmaster to add a link to we very much appreciate your help. Sign up set of examples, exercises and quizzes for.

This course will teach experienced data analysts a systematic overview of r as a programming language, emphasizing good programming practices and the development of clear, concise. Yes, i know competitive programming differs from realworld programming. An article introduction to r written by me for towards data science is available here. The r project for statistical computing getting started. If i tell you that in r, you have to cast a factor. Sign up set of examples, exercises and quizzes for dat209x programming in r for data science course in edx.

To finish off these supplementary exercises, you can exercise some more with oftenused functions in r, regular expressions and manipulating dates and. This series is filled with end of the lesson exercises and practice exercises to. Any exercisestestsexams freely available with answers to. This book contains the exercise solutions for the book r for data science, by hadley wickham and garret grolemund wickham and grolemund 2017 r for data science itself is. Hundreds of hours have gone into making these exercises fun, useful, and. R for data science with real exercises best seller programing language freer programming az.

Udemy free download learn programming in r and r studio. Exercises that practice and extend skills with r john maindonald april 15, 2009 note. In the past, i have shared some machine learning courses on python and today i am going to share some of the free courses to learn r programming language as well as data science and deep learning using r. An exercise set typically contains about 10 exercises, progressing from easy to somewhat more difficult. R for data science with real exercises best seller. A note on notation a few typographical conventions are used in these notes.

Learn r by intensive practice is an introductory r course built especially for beginners who are completely new to r or even to basic programming. On rexercises, you will find more than 4,000 r exercises. You will learn programming in r and r studio by actually doing it during the. This book contains the exercise solutions for the book r for data science, by hadley wickham and garret grolemund wickham and grolemund 2017. Instead, you will strengthen your knowledge of the topics in intermediate r with a bunch of new and fun. Programming exercises are a useful tool to practice and improve your coding skills.

Easily customize, brand and deliver exercise programs online or in a range of pdf layouts. Data analytics, data science, statistical analysis, packages. A good book for learning rasaprogramminglanguage as opposed to rforstatistics is the art of r programming, by norman matloff. Level up your programming skills with 1,879 exercises across 38 languages, and insightful discussion with our dedicated team of. In 1996, a public mailing list was created the r help and r devel lists and in 1997 the r core group was formed, containing some people associated with s and splus. Easily customize, brand and deliver exercise programs. Once the basic r programming control structures are understood. Mar 10, 2016 learn r by intensive practice is an introductory r course built especially for beginners who are completely new to r or even to basic programming.

Get a data set and have her read it into r, do some basic data manipulation, a couple of plots, and a standard analysis or two. I have the responsibility of ensuring that a colleague who is just learning r knows the basics before a course where that is a requirement. This course will teach experienced data analysts a systematic overview of r as a programming language, emphasizing good programming practices and the development of clear, concise code. May 18, 2017 this edureka r programming tutorial for beginners r tutorial blog. R programming tutorial exercises for data analysis and machine learning. It is recommended to do these exercises by yourself first before checking the solution. Rexercises train like you fight, fight like you train.

Tinytex, fixing parameters and random seeds, and more. Exercises rprogramming john fox icpsr, summer 2009 1. This sheet is concerned with basic statistics and graphics. If conditionals are your thing, these exercises will be a walk in the park. R is an integrated suite of software facilities for data manipulation, calculation and. It compiles and runs on a wide variety of unix platforms, windows and macos. New minor releases of the rexams package to cran with many enhancements. Codes and r outputs are typesetted with courier font to separate them from normal text. By the time we wrote first drafts for this project, more than. Weve bundled them into exercise sets, where each set covers a specific concept or function. In this repository is also available the code used to create the r shiny markdown dashboard on. The best way we learn anything is by practice and exercise questions. Instead, you will strengthen your knowledge of the topics in intermediate r with a bunch of new and fun exercises.

Write a r program to get the details of the objects in memory. R programming for data science pdf programmer books. Iterated weighted least squares iwls is a standard method of. Exercises that practice and extend skills with r pdf. After all, practice makes one, if not perfect, at least. Btw, for those, who are not familiar with r, its a programming language and a free software environment popular among statisticians and. Where can i get practise exercises for r programming for. Here you have the opportunity to practice the r programming language concepts by solving the exercises starting from basic to more complex exercises.

Go to your preferred site with resources on r, either within your university, the r community, or at work, and kindly ask the webmaster to add a link to. After completing the course, students should be able to manipulate data programmatically using r functions of their own design. Top 20 r programming books to teach yourself from scratch. Take harvards r basics course for a beginning r tutorial. R for data science itself is available online at r4dsnz, and physical copy is published by oreilly media and available from amazon. Advanced program customization include supersets, circuits, tempo, work intervals and last minute exercise tips 2.

545 794 1326 1591 382 1293 554 1339 290 1134 409 1362 1653 1130 1135 1203 895 1312 1506 426 1066 1580 1351 493 1231 636 1136 180 135 1134 647